Ford has announced their new 2020 NASCAR Xfinity Series Mustang, which gets tacked onto an excellent lineup of platforms on track around the world. This is the fifth-new motorsports Mustang announced this year; it joins the Monster Energy NASCAR Cup Series, National Hot Rod Association Funny Car division, Virgin Australia Supercars Championship, and grassroots Cobra Jet Mustangs, which have all seen a nice share of Mustangs on the podium this year. Let’s also not forget the Mustang GT4, which is currently campaigned in the IMSA Michelin Pilot Challenge, and FIA British GT4 Championship.
What’s particularly interesting about this latest tube-framed pony car’s development, is it was developed as a joint effort between Ford Design and the Ford Performance Technical Center in Concord, North Carolina. Engineers from this facility had a hand in developing all of the chassis that have debuted in the past year. The tools and simulators utilized at the center are advancing both race and production vehicles for Ford customers; count on a little shared DNA between their tube-framed racecars and exciting new production vehicles, such as the new 2020 Shelby Mustang GT500.
Ben Kennedy, NASCAR managing director of racing operations and international development on the new-generation Mustang: “Ford and NASCAR have enjoyed a long and storied partnership, and the iconic Mustang has solidified its place within that legacy with an impressive performance in the NASCAR Xfinity Series. We’re looking forward to seeing what the newest generation of the Mustang will do on the track.”
The 2020 NASCAR Xfinity Series Mustang will make its race debut during Speedweeks at Daytona International Speedway on Saturday, Feb. 15.
